zrok
SirTunnel
zrok | SirTunnel | |
---|---|---|
18 | 7 | |
2,046 | 1,245 | |
8.4% | - | |
9.7 | 3.7 | |
5 days ago | about 1 month ago | |
Go | Python | |
Apache License 2.0 | MIT License |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
zrok
-
List of ngrok/Cloudflare Tunnel alternatives and other tunneling software and services. Focus on self-hosting.
zrok - Aims for effortless sharing both publicly and privately. Supports multiple types of resources, including HTTP endpoints and files. Built on OpenZiti (see overlay section below). Apache 2 License. Written in Go.
- Zrok: Private or Public, instant, secure tunneling of applications from anywhere
-
zrok with embedded Caddy; Office Hours Video
I'm the lead developer on an open source product called zrok (https://github.com/openziti/zrok). zrok is a peer-to-peer sharing tool for network and file-based resources, similar to tools like ngrok.
- Video: zrok Office Hours: v0.4.0 Released; New Features...
-
zrok: open-source peer-to-peer sharing (release of 0.4.0)
fwiw, its back up. stars for zrok and ziti (i.e., the parent repo) are super appreciated!
-
Make your own VPN with Fly.io, tailscale and GitHub
Tailscale makes outbound connections so it circumvents the need for IPv6 with things like CGNAT.
OP, why not use an open source equivalent to Tailscale Funnel? For example, I work on the OpenZiti project and we created zrok.io which is fully open source alternative - https://github.com/openziti/zrok.
-
Docker image runs on Docker Desktop, never boots on TrueNas Scale?
Here's a Dockerfile from the zrok repo you might find helpful: https://github.com/openziti/zrok/blob/main/docker/images/zrok/Dockerfile
-
Using RPi for Pihole and remote access gateway
I've started with a RPi 1 Model B rev 2 (armv61) running dietpi, which should be fine for Pihole but I'm also thinking of using it to run software to control remote access to my server, which could be Tailscale or Wireguard but zrok looks interesting. Unfortunately that doesn't have a armv61 version, only armv7 Releases · openziti/zrok (github.com) so I couldn't run it on this RPi.
-
Pgrok – Poor Man’s Ngrok
I work on the open source OpenZiti project. We recently released zrok (https://zrok.io/), we have Local Debugging Interface in the backlog - https://github.com/openziti/zrok/issues/73.
- zrok: open source alternative to Ngrok with unique 'private sharing'
SirTunnel
-
List of ngrok/Cloudflare Tunnel alternatives and other tunneling software and services. Focus on self-hosting.
If you want to self-host, there are many options. For something production ready frp is probably what you want. If you're a developer, I'd recommend starting with my own SirTunnel project and modifying it for your needs. For non-developers and those wanting more of a GUI experience, I created boringproxy. It's my take on a comprehensive tunnel proxy solution. It's in beta but currently solves almost everything I want. Once the server is running this is a very easy tool to use and has some nice features.
- Point domain to home server
-
Zrok: open-source peer to peer sharing with ability to selfhost
* Great examples which provided inspiration include Cloudflare tunnel, Tailscale Funnel, SirTunnel, Localhost.run, Fractual Mosaic, Pinggy, Tunll, and of course, the original Ngrok.
- FLiP Stack Weekly 28 Jan 2023
- FLiP Stack Weekly 28-Jan-2023
-
Is it possible to do what Cloudflare does?
All you need is a cheap VPS with decent transfer allowance (RAM and CPU doesn't matter much) and this
-
Filebrowser (Docker) access via Cloudflare Tunnels - cannot get to login screen (HTTP 404 ERROR)
Personally I'd recommend setting up a one-time ssh remote tunnel on a VPS. That's essentially what SirTunnel does. If that works, try adding Caddy in front of it to get auto-HTTPS.
What are some alternatives?
ngrok - Expose your localhost to the web. Node wrapper for ngrok.
awesome-tunneling - List of ngrok/Cloudflare Tunnel alternatives and other tunneling software and services. Focus on self-hosting.
tailscale-tailwings - Run a Personal VPN with global exit nodes and proxy via Tailscale IPN
Nginx Proxy Manager - Docker container for managing Nginx proxy hosts with a simple, powerful interface
flyio-tailscale-gateway - Custom crappy alternative to Tailscale Funnel
runlike - Given an existing docker container, prints the command line necessary to run a copy of it.
pgrok - Free Introspected tunnels to localhost, like ngrok but free and unlimited
shite - The little hot-reloadin' static site maker from shell.
fpm - Effing package management! Build packages for multiple platforms (deb, rpm, etc) with great ease and sanity.
pulsar-mastodon-sink - Mastodon data streaming
pgrok - Poor man's ngrok - a multi-tenant HTTP/TCP reverse tunnel solution through SSH remote port forwarding
carbonyl - Chromium running inside your terminal